Chat OnlineTHE MINERAL LIMONITE Limonite is not a true mineral but a mixture of similar hydrated iron oxide minerals Most of limonite is made up of Goethite Massive Goethite and Limonite can be indistinguishable Limonite forms mostly in or near oxidized iron and other metal ore deposits and as sedimentary beds.

Chat OnlineA process of suspension magnetization roasting and magnetic separation which is used to separate and recover iron from fine limonite was investigated Iron concentrates grade of 58.29 wt and recovery of 91.45 wt were obtained under conditions of roasting time of 20 min at 560°C CO concentration of 30 grinding fineness of 85 wt passing 38 µm and total gas volume of 500 ml/min X

Chat OnlineThis ore is so rich in limonite generally grading 47 to 59 iron 0.8 to 1.5 nickel and trace cobalt that it is essentially similar to low grade iron ore As such certain steel smelters in China have developed a process for blending nickel limonite ore with conventional iron ore
